INFO0501 - Algorithmique avancée

Retour au parcours Retour à la liste des EC
  • Équipe pédagogique

    • Responsables

    • DELISLE Pierre (Responsable)
      Département : Informatique (UFR SEN)
    • Intervenants

    • DELISLE Pierre
      Département : Informatique (UFR SEN)
  • Volume horaire

  • Nature CMTDTP Total
    Durée 24h16h20h60h
  • Modalités de contrôle des connaissances (MCC)

  • Epreuves Nature DSCRTPCRTPDSTEET Total
    Durée 2h2h2h
    Cas général 1ère session 40101040 100%
    2nd session 101080 100%
    Dispense contrôle continu 1ère session 101080 100%
    2nd session 101080 100%
  • Modalités de contrôle des connaissances (MCC)

  • Cas général

  • Nature Durée 1ère session 2ème session
    DS 2h 40% 0%
    CRTP 10% 10%
    CRTP 10% 10%
    DST 2h 40% 0%
    EET 2h 0% 80%
  • Dispense contrôle continu

  • Nature Durée 1ère session 2ème session
    CRTP 10% 10%
    CRTP 10% 10%
    DST 2h 80% 0%
    EET 2h 0% 80%
  • Objectifs

  • - Compléments d'algorithmique : tables de hachage et graphes
  • Compétences spécifiques visées

  • - Définition et utilisation de tables de hachage
    - Définition et représentation des graphes (orientés et non orientés)
    - Algorithmes de la théorie des graphes
    - Implémentations en langage C
  • Compétences générales visées

  • - Utilisation de structures de données avancées en algorithmique et en programmation
  • Programme

  • - Tables de hachage :
    o Tableaux associatifs
    o Notion de fonction de hachage
    o Algorithmes associés
    - Graphes :
    o Représentation en mémoire
    o Connexité et composantes connexes, tri topologique
    o Algorithmes : parcours, plus courts chemins, arbres couvrants de poids minimum, flot maximum

    Outil(s)/logiciel(s)/langage(s) utilisé(s) : langage C, éditeur de code basique, makefile, GDB, Vagrant